Transaction 7c6012890e21438bdab6cf1804b7ae62160afa2b5e4b3c56a57f7e6a34124897
1 Input
1 Output
-
7c6012890e21438bdab6cf1804b7ae62160afa2b5e4b3c56a57f7e6a34124897:0
- value
- 444325
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0292baab9da5c181edefeec34636a6ec34d05f83 OP_EQUAL
- address
- 31vd3rEUYrAJVRiHGsBYbV9oqa3ZkQfpLM